Post by pyrus on Aug 10, 2017 7:27:32 GMT
I don't know how important it really is. If we can get better players because we are within commuting distance from the footballing enclave of Wilmslow, Alderley Edge and Prestbury then that's got to be helpful. Where you go to work during the week doesn't really matter. They show up, train, do some community work in the local area and get back home in time for Countdown.
I can understand why Sunderland were apparently thinking of moving their training HQ to London. It's not like they have a community of multi-millionaire footballers living in Whitley Bay. I remember that Roy Keane, when he managed Sunderland, moaned about players not wanting to move to the area because their wives wanted to live in London - in fairness, he moaned about a lot, but he probably had a point.

Post by callas12 on Aug 10, 2017 8:03:10 GMT
Guessing it was mid to late 90's when they started to move further a field. Peter Beagrie & Gary Hackett lived next door to each other on an estate in Queensville, Stafford during their time with us. Cliff Carr also based himself in Stafford after his move up from the South and still lives and works locally now. Ian Cranson & Peter Handyside lived in Stone, sure Cranson still does.
